Giffard Crème de Violette Liqueur
Description
Giffard Crème de Violette is a brilliantly purple-hued liqueur made from an infusion of violet petals and the steam distillation of violet leaves, produced by Giffard in Angers, France.
Its vivid color holds up beautifully in cocktails, giving classics like the Aviation their signature lavender tone.
Tasting Notes
Violet colour with slight garnet shades; a light, floral bouquet — spring flowers, violet and rose — aromatic and creamy on the palate.
About Giffard
Founded in 1885 by Emile Giffard in Angers, France, Giffard has produced premium liqueurs for four generations using time-tested methods.
